Senior Java Developer - Chennai, India - Autonom8 Inc.

    Autonom8 Inc.
    Autonom8 Inc. Chennai, India

    Found in: Appcast Linkedin IN C2 - 1 week ago

    Default job background
    Description
    Company Profile :
    Autonom8 has built a SaaS platform that allows you to truly digitize customer-facing workflows quickly. We call these workflows customer journeys. Digitization is not just about moving from a paper-based process to an app-based process.
    A8's platform brings together learning (ML) and Conversations (NLP) to make these journeys agile and flexible. And we deliver it through a low-code SaaS platform, taking away the biggest pain in the traditional enterprise software delivery cycle.

    For further details, visit us at

    Job Title - Senior Java Developer

    Experience Required : 5+years

    As a Senior Java Developer, you will be responsible for designing, developing, and maintaining high-performance Java applications. You will collaborate with cross-functional teams to define, design, and ship new features, as well as maintain and improve existing functionalities. The role involves leading and mentoring junior developers, contributing to architectural decisions, and ensuring the overall quality of the software.

    Roles & Responsibilities:
    • Design, develop, and implement high-quality Java applications.
    • Write well-designed, efficient, and testable code.
    • Provide technical leadership and guidance to junior developers.
    • Participate in code reviews to ensure code quality and adherence to coding standards
    • Contribute to architectural decisions and discussions
    • Troubleshoot, debug, and resolve software defects and issues.
    • Identify and address performance bottlenecks and other software-related problems.
    • Create and maintain technical documentation for the codebase.
    • Document coding standards and best practices for the development team.
    • Proven experience as a Java Developer, with a focus on enterprise-level applications.
    • Strong understanding of Java fundamentals, design patterns, and best practices.
    • Hands-on experience in designing, implementing, and consuming RESTful APIs using JAX-RS (Java API for RESTful Web Services).
    • Proficient in database design and SQL.
    • Experience with Spring Framework, Hibernate, and other relevant frameworks.
    • In-depth understanding and practical application of design patterns, with a focus on those relevant to Java development
    • Familiarity with Domain-Driven Design principles and the ability to apply them in software development.
    • Strong proficiency in writing and optimizing SQL queries.
    • Proficient in configuring and deploying applications on popular Java application servers such as Apache Tomcat and Eclipse Jetty.
    • Experience with cloud platforms (e.g., AWS, Azure, GCP)
    • Knowledge of containerization and orchestration technologies (e.g., Docker, Kubernetes)
    • Certification in Java development
    • Exposure to BPM Platforms like jBPM, Activiti, Camunda
    Shift Time. : General
    Job Type : Permanent
    Job Location: Chennai
    Work Mode : WFO

    Interview Process - Direct Interview (In Person)

    Venue : Autonom8 Inc,
    E Block,4th Floor,
    IITM Research Park,
    Kanagam Road,
    Tharamani,
    Chennai